in Cooking Vinyl&#8217;s nearly four-decade history. In 2024, the company achieved two No.1 UK albums for the same artist with <strong>Shed Seven<\/strong>.<\/p>\n<p>Previous No.1 albums for Cooking Vinyl include releases by <strong>Passenger<\/strong> and <strong>The<\/strong> <strong>Prodigy<\/strong>. Most recently <strong>The Darkness<\/strong> debuted at No.2 in the UK charts with their album <em>Dreams on Toast.<\/em><\/p>\n<blockquote><p>\u201cAt Cooking Vinyl, we\u2019ve worked tirelessly to help our artists achieve both artistic and commercial success \u2014 without ever compromising their uniqueness or creative control.
